The BMW X5 xDrive40e plug-in hybrid bagged our ‘Best Large Hybrid’ award in 2021 thanks to its impressive 53 miles of pure electric driving range and intelligent hybrid system this uses the sat-nav to switch between petrol and electric power depending on which is most efficient on your particular route. Families will be able to make good use of the X5 large boot and spacious rear seats, which, as an optional extra, can electronically recline at the push of a button. BMW’s top-of-the-range 12.3-inch iDrive infotainment system comes as standard on all models and is one of the best in the industry thanks to intuitive controls and fast loading times. Like all BMWs, the X5 feels plush inside, with plenty of soft leathers and flashy aluminium trim. The BMW X5 is a spacious SUV with oodles of luxury and a great driving experience. Doing so allows you to complete short journeys without using a drop of fuel. Many of the SUVs on this list are PHEVs, which means you need to charge the batteries at home or at a public charging point. This means you can run on electric power in town, while high-speed cruising on the motorway is managed by the petrol engine.

In plug-in hybrid SUVs (PHEVs), these systems can work together to provide maximum acceleration when you need it but can also run independently. Most hybrid 4x4s use a petrol engine and an electric motor to provide power. ​The rugged looks, raised ride height and off-road capability that SUVs offer used to result in high running costs but cleaner engines and clever hybrid technology has seen many hybrid SUVs emerge in recent years that are significantly more economical than before.
